To save fuel, run the engine for only
short periods as needed to warm
the vehicle and then shut the engine
off and close the window most of
the way to save heat. Repeat this
until help arrives but only when you
feel really uncomfortable from the
cold. Moving about to keep warm
also helps.
If it takes some time for help to
arrive, now and then when you run
the engine, push the accelerator
pedal slightly so the engine
runs faster than the idle speed.
This keeps the battery charged to
restart the vehicle and to signal for
help with the headlamps. Do this

Slowly and cautiously spin the
wheels to free the vehicle when
stuck in sand, mud, ice, or snow.
If stuck too severely for the traction
system to free the vehicle, turn the
traction system off and use the
rocking method.
{WARNING
If the vehicle's tires spin at high
speed, they can explode, and
you or others could be injured.
The vehicle can overheat,
causing an engine compartment
fire or other damage. Spin the
wheels as little as possible and
avoid going above 55 km/h
(35 mph) as shown on the
speedometer.

Rocking the Vehicle to Get
it Out
Turn the steering wheel left and
right to clear the area around
the front wheels. Turn off any
traction system. Shift back and forth
between R (Reverse) and a forward
gear, or with a manual transmission,
between 1 (First) or 2 (Second) and
R (Reverse), spinning the wheels
as little as possible. To prevent
transmission wear, wait until the
wheels stop spinning before shifting
gears. Release the accelerator
pedal while shifting, and press
lightly on the accelerator pedal
when the transmission is in gear.
Slowly spinning the wheels in the
forward and reverse directions
causes a rocking motion that could
free the vehicle. If that does not
get the vehicle out after a few
tries, it might need to be towed out.

If driving safely on a wet road
and it becomes necessary to slam
on the brakes and continue braking
to avoid a sudden obstacle, a
computer senses that the wheels
are slowing down. If one of the
wheels is about to stop rolling,
the computer will separately work
the brakes at each wheel.
ABS can change the brake pressure
to each wheel, as required, faster
than any driver could. This can help
the driver steer around the obstacle
while braking hard.
As the brakes are applied, the
computer keeps receiving updates
on wheel speed and controls
braking pressure accordingly.
Remember: ABS does not change
the time needed to get a foot up to
the brake pedal or always decreasestopping distance. If you get too
close to the vehicle in front of you,
there will not be enough time to
apply the brakes if that vehicle
suddenly slows or stops. Always
leave enough room up ahead to
stop, even with ABS.
Using ABS
Do not pump the brakes. Just hold
the brake pedal down firmly and let
ABS work. You might hear the ABS
pump or motor operating and feel
the brake pedal pulsate, but this is
normal.
Braking in Emergencies
ABS allows the driver to steer and
brake at the same time. In many
emergencies, steering can help
more than even the very best
braking.

Brake Assist
This vehicle has a brake assist
feature designed to assist the
driver in stopping or decreasing
vehicle speed in emergency driving
conditions. This feature uses the
stability system hydraulic brake
control module to supplement
the power brake system under
conditions where the driver has
quickly and forcefully applied the
brake pedal in an attempt to quickly
stop or slow down the vehicle.
The stability system hydraulic brake
control module increases brake
pressure at each corner of the
vehicle until the ABS activates.
Minor brake pedal pulsation or
pedal movement during this time
is normal and the driver should
continue to apply the brake pedal
as the driving situation dictates.
The brake assist feature will
automatically disengage when
the brake pedal is released or
brake pedal pressure is quickly
decreased.

Traction Control
System (TCS)
The vehicle has a Traction Control
System (TCS) that limits wheel spin.
This is especially useful in slippery
road conditions. The system
operates only if it senses that the
rear wheels are spinning too much
or are beginning to lose traction.
When this happens, the system
works the rear brakes and reduces
engine power (by closing the throttle
and managing engine spark) to limit
wheel spin.

Active Handling System
The Active Handling System is
a computer controlled system
that helps the driver maintain
directional control of the vehicle
in difficult driving conditions.
This is accomplished by selectively
applying any one of the vehicle's
brakes. The ACTIVE HANDLING message
will come on when the system is
operating. See
Ride Control System
Messages on page 5‑44 for more
information. The system may be
heard or felt while it is working.
This is normal.

Competitive Driving Mode
(Except ZR1)
Competitive Driving Mode allows
full engine power while the Active
Handling System helps maintain
directional control of the vehicle
by selective brake application.
In this mode, TCS is off and
Launch Control is available.
Adjust your driving style to account
for the available engine power.

Limited-Slip Rear Axle
Vehicles with a limited-slip rear axle
can give more traction on snow,
mud, ice, sand or gravel. It works
like a standard axle most of the
time, but when traction is low,
this feature allows the drive wheel
with the most traction to move the
vehicle.
